How do I install it?
Run `npx skills add jeremylongshore/claude-code-plugins-plus-skills --skill deprecation-notice-generator --agent claude-code` — it drops the skill into your project so the agent can pick it up. Swap the --agent value for codex, cursor or copilot if you use one of those.
